How Many Solar Panels for a $250 Electric Bill in Mississippi?
Mississippi electricity rates and sun hours change the math versus the US average. The sizing formula:
System size (kW) = Annual kWh ÷ (Peak sun hours × 365 × 0.82)
For a $250/month bill in Mississippi:
Annual usage: ~24,590 kWh/year
Peak sun hours: 5.2 h/day (Mississippi)
System size:15.8 kW DC (~40 × 400W panels)

What Does Solar Cost for a $250/Month Bill in Mississippi After the ITC?
At $3.00/W installed (SEIA 2026 US average), a 15.8 kW system in Mississippi costs about $47,400 before incentives.
The 30% Residential Clean Energy Credit (ITC) under IRC Section 25D saves roughly $14,220, bringing net cost to $33,200. The credit applies to purchased systems placed in service through 2032; consult a CPA for your tax situation.

How Long Is Solar Payback on a $250 Bill in Mississippi?
Simple payback divides net system cost by first-year bill savings. In Mississippi, a 15.8 kW system saving ~$2,610/year against a $250/month bill pays back in about 12.7 years after the ITC.
At 3% annual rate escalation (EIA historical average), 25-year utility spend totals ~$109,400 vs $33,200 net solar cost — an estimated $76,200+ lifetime advantage. Model your timeline in our solar payback calculator.

Mississippi Solar Incentives for a $250/Month Electric Bill
Mississippi does not offer a state solar incentive. Mississippi Power and Entergy Mississippi offer net metering programs. Mississippi’s relatively low electricity rates reduce the financial urgency for solar, but the federal 30% ITC still provides substantial savings on any installation.
